How are Pumpkin leaves and Napa cabbage different?

  • Pumpkin leaves are higher than Napa cabbage in Iron, Vitamin B6, Phosphorus, Potassium, Vitamin A RAE, Vitamin C, Vitamin B2, Vitamin B1, Magnesium, and Manganese.
  • Pumpkin leaves covers your daily need of Iron 19% more than Napa cabbage.
  • Pumpkin leaves contain 19 times more Vitamin B1 than Napa cabbage. Pumpkin leaves contain 0.094mg of Vitamin B1, while Napa cabbage contains 0.005mg.

Pumpkin leaves, raw and Cabbage, napa, cooked types were used in this article.

All nutrients comparison - raw data values

Nutrient Pumpkin leaves Napa cabbage Opinion
Net carbs 2.33g 2.23g Pumpkin leaves
Protein 3.15g 1.1g Pumpkin leaves
Fats 0.4g 0.17g Pumpkin leaves
Carbs 2.33g 2.23g Pumpkin leaves
Calories 19kcal 12kcal Pumpkin leaves
Calcium 39mg 29mg Pumpkin leaves
Iron 2.22mg 0.74mg Pumpkin leaves
Magnesium 38mg 8mg Pumpkin leaves
Phosphorus 104mg 19mg Pumpkin leaves
Potassium 436mg 87mg Pumpkin leaves
Sodium 11mg 11mg
Zinc 0.2mg 0.14mg Pumpkin leaves
Copper 0.133mg 0.096mg Pumpkin leaves
Manganese 0.355mg 0.203mg Pumpkin leaves
Selenium 0.9µg 0.4µg Pumpkin leaves
Vitamin A 1942IU 263IU Pumpkin leaves
Vitamin A RAE 97µg 13µg Pumpkin leaves
Vitamin C 11mg 3.2mg Pumpkin leaves
Vitamin B1 0.094mg 0.005mg Pumpkin leaves
Vitamin B2 0.128mg 0.025mg Pumpkin leaves
Vitamin B3 0.92mg 0.466mg Pumpkin leaves
Vitamin B5 0.042mg 0.035mg Pumpkin leaves
Vitamin B6 0.207mg 0.037mg Pumpkin leaves
Folate 36µg 43µg Napa cabbage
